Are people in Pineville older or younger than people in Rehoboth?
- The Median Age in Pineville is 11.6 years younger than in Rehoboth.

Are housing costs cheaper in Pineville or Rehoboth?
- Pineville housing costs are 68.5% less expensive than Rehoboth hous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Pineville or Rehoboth?
- The average commute for residents of Pineville is 14.2 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Rehoboth.
